The tourmaline stone is a popular gem variety of semi-precious gemstones that is remembered for its wide variety of colors. As October is, though, the month of pink everything, the Pink tourmaline is usually the favored choice of Tourmalines. When it comes to Pink tourmaline then it comes from a mineral variety of crystalline boron silicate minerals, also known as rubellite. It owns a sister stone that arrives in the shade of blue, the Paraiba tourmaline. Similarly, pink tourmaline gemstone has graced the market for a more extended period of time than Paraiba.

Opal Gemstones, known significantly for their impressive play of color, or changing hues depending on light, are as mysterious as everyone alleges them to be. Opal stone too appears in a rainbow variety of hues, varying from whites to blacks to greens, providing us a huge collection to pick from. Opal stone comes from a hydrated amorphous form of silica, and due to its amorphous structure, it is also remembered as a mineraloid.

1. Pink Tourmaline Birthstone

Pink tourmaline which is commonly known as Rubellite is a variety of tourmaline gemstone that gets its beautiful pink hues due to the excess amount of aluminum or iron that gives different strains of pink shades. Pink tourmaline gemstone is one of the rarest gemstones on the globe and the most sought-after type of variety of tourmaline stone.  

When it comes to the hardness level of tourmaline then the stone ranks 7.5 out of 10 on the Mohs scale of hardness giving it fairly long-lasting, and versatile in nature. Due to its high endurance, pink tourmaline gemstone can be moved into exceptional jewelry which can be done in the day-to-day routine.

When it comes to the mining or origins of this gemstone then the stone is located from all over the world. There are few countries such as the USA, Africa, and Brazil which are considered as the major producers of these vivid gemstones. When we talk about the different varieties of tourmaline gemstone then the first premium variety known as Pink tourmaline comes to mind primarily. Some of the species (or species, as they are often termed) of Tourmaline gemstones are well known all over the globe. 

Schorl Species: This variety of Tourmaline gemstone ranges from Brownish black to black.

Dravite Species: One of the famous astrological gems and comes with Dark Yellow to Brownish Black tourmaline shades. 

Elbaite Species: All the bright color variety of tourmaline gemstones falls under the elbaite Species.  

Facts about Tourmaline

The title "tourmaline" comes from Sinhalese (Sri Lanka) and then it is translated into English as "stone of mixed colors." It was officially sanctioned by the National Association of Jewelers as one of the two birthstones of October.

The term 'tourmaline' is derived from a Sinhalese word “Toromalli” which implies something small exerted from the earth. 

Tourmaline Gemstone also holds the features of being Dichroic. This indicates that when the gemstone is possessed at different angles, its colors can change in intensity or change overall look, due to different lighting.

Is any gem more delightful than Opal? This stunning gemstone is signified as "The Queen of Gemstones" and it is one of the most impressive stones ever found. Due to its scintillating play of color and a fine range of hues, it is one of the most sought-after gems to date. 

Opal Gemstone is a hydrated amorphous sort of silica which in itself is a kind of mineraloid. This luxurious gemstone is a result of deposits at low temperatures in between the gaps of any kind of rock.

Now we come to the hardness level of this stone. On the Mohs scale of hardness, Opal stone ranks from 5.5 to 6 out of 10 giving it a rather soft gemstone in comparison to other types of colored stones. Even though it changes to be set into fine assistants that can be done every day, proper care must be taken to enhance their life.

Opal stone can be found all around the globe. Most of the opal mines are located in Australia, Brazil, Mexico, Ethiopia, etc. These are some of the primary producers of these wonderful October birthstones.

As opal gemstone appears in an array of shades, there are several varieties of it that one should understand about.

Fire-Opal:

This variety of opal gemstones is usually found transparent or translucent, with the addition of warm shades of hues like orange, yellow, or red.

Girasol Opal:

This species of opal stone is often confused with fire opal. They are translucent to semi-transparent milky quartz and also exhibit asterism. A true Girasol opal stone shows a bluish-green or neon-ish glow depending on the lighting. 

Peruvian Opal:

These opal gemstones are semi-opaque to opaque stones with blue-green shades. There are way too several various types of opal gemstones for you to not get one that suits your personality.

Facts about Opal Gemstone

It is believed that the Opal Stone has been discovered on Mars. Only a few gems have been discovered in outer space and opal gemstone is one of them. 

Queen Victoria owned a very large selection of opal gemstones and it was supposed to be her preferred gemstone.

Opal stone is also remembered as the national gemstone of Australia. Australia is the main producer of the finest quality opal gemstones, 95%-97% of the world’s supply arises from the land of kangaroos.
